South Korea - Higher Education Expenditure on R&D Financed by Industry
Since 2014, South Korea Higher Education Expenditure on R&D Financed by Industry jumped by 9.6% year on year. In 2019, the country was ranked number 5 among other countries in Higher Education Expenditure on R&D Financed by Industry at $1,172.05 Million PPP. South Korea is overtaken by Russia, which was ranked number 4 at $1,192.14 Million PPP and is followed by Canada with $955.47 Million PPP. China topped the ranking with $11,182.38 Million PPP in 2019, a growth of 2.5% versus 2018. Italy recorded the best 5 years average growth at +34% per year, while Iceland recorded the worst performance at -32.5% per year.
